Himalayan-born Yogi Rakesh Thapliyal leads an afternoon Lunar Rejuvenation Yoga session, the opposite of a sun salutation in that it is based on calming and balancing rather than warming up and rejuvenation. Lunar yoga is apropos in the glorious locale known as Half Moon Bay, California. And it’s even better in the luxurious surrounds of the Ritz Carlton, just feet from the edge of the dramatic, perilous cliffs looking over the vast expanse of the Pacific Ocean.

Rakesh is a marvel in himself, exuding positivity and gentle pressure to push further and stay longer in each position. Talk of his guru and various hand-to-face postures fuse wellness with education. He is a star example of the Half Moon Bay staff, who blend warmth and friendliness with top-tier service. Every staff member seems to love what they do and goes out of their way to ensure guests’ experiences are all the glossy ads promise.

 

The Ritz-Carlton’s Resort Retreat

The hotel’s recently reconfigured Resort Retreat package allows guests to tailor a self-care journey. They can choose from expert-led workshops like Power Bowl-Making, specialized indoor or outdoor meditation and yoga offerings, rejuvenating spa treatments, and more. The resort offers luxurious guest rooms and marble-heavy baths that showcase the luxury the Ritz Carlton is known for, and it also provides a gloriously relaxing full-service spa with 15 private treatment rooms for massages and facials.

Ritz Carlton Half Moon Bay’s wellness retreat is a total health experience for the body, mind, stomach, and soul. Activities like coastal hiking, biking, indoor pickleball, and swimming add to the allure of the stunning golf course—one of the resort’s biggest draws. Because of the scenic view, guests lounge at the large Ocean Terrace for cocktails/mocktails and light lunch around communal fire pits. It’s like an apres-ski experience, minus the skiing.

The Ritz Carlton, Half Moon Bay is the San Francisco Bay Area’s only oceanfront resort; the 261-room hotel overlooks 50 miles of pristine California coastline. Despite being 23 minutes southwest of the San Francisco International Airport, the resort feels like a secluded spot on the Scottish coast. Golfers can relish in 36 holes of oceanfront championship golf, and to add to the Scottish experience, at the end of the day, a kilt-wearing bagpiper walks past the Ocean Terrace, playing as the sun sets.

 

Unlike some wellness retreats, the Half Moon Bay Resort Retreat isn’t about required silence, scarcity, or sweat—it is more of a well-nourished, well-tended-to relaxation. Guests leave a little lighter in step and spirit, feeling un-deprived and life-affirmed. Meals run the gamut from chicory salads and beet juice to racks of lamb and Wagyu beef tartare; drinks range from creative mocktail concoctions to a wine selection from the world’s greatest cellars. One standout menu item is the Half Moon Bay Cioppino, but don’t miss the do-it-yourself s’mores available for those lucky suites with a private fire pit on the terrace.

Wellness weekends have never tasted this good.
